But wait...there's more! Remember how I said it could be dressed up or down? I chose down too!
I have been seeing a lot of stylish ladies pair their slip dresses with a tee underneath to make it more recreational, so I gave it a try. Just like that my dress went from dancing all night to exploring all day.
Add a more conventional bag, like I did with my bright backpack, or keep rocking your cross-body bag. And don't forget to kick off those heels and slide on your comfy sandals.
